CDA Issues Show Cause Notice to Housing Society Over Illegal Development

The Capital Development Authority (CDA) has issued a show cause notice to the Civilian Employees Cooperative Housing Society (CECHS) for alleged illegal development on 585 kanals of land in Zone-5 without a required Layout Plan (LOP) or No Objection Certificate (NOC).

CDA directed CECHS to immediately halt all works, marketing, sales, allotments, and plot transfers.

The authority also ordered the demolition and removal of illegal structures within ten days, calling the current operations unlawful under existing regulations.

The society is accused of launching development, marketing, sales, and allotments in Soan Garden, Block H-Extension in violation of the CDA Ordinance 1960 and Islamabad’s zoning rules.

The notice references April 2025 Islamabad High Court orders that no plot allotments may exceed the approved LOP.

It stressed that conversion of street or plot numbers after allotment is not permitted, and societies cannot include clauses allowing such changes.

CECHS has been given seven days for a personal hearing to present its defense. The CDA warned that non-compliance would lead to strict legal action: demolition, sealing of society offices, blocking access, and referral to NAB or FIA.

CDA also reserved the right to recover enforcement costs from responsible parties.

The show cause notice was issued under instructions from the CDA’s Member Planning & Design, and appears on the CDA’s public notices registry
